How they compare
Saudi Arabia currently reports 52.8% against 2.4% in United States of America, a difference of 50.4%.
That makes Saudi Arabia's figure about 22.3 times United States of America's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 18 shared years of data; in 2005 it was United States of America ahead.
Saudi Arabia ranks 34th and United States of America ranks 31st of 249 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Saudi Arabia averaged higher in 2 and United States of America in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Saudi Arabia | United States of America |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 0.6% | 1.3% | 0.6% | United States of America |
| 2010s | 17.9% | 1.8% | 16.1% | Saudi Arabia |
| 2020s | 51.0% | 2.4% | 48.7% | Saudi Arabia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
